clion 连接Winsock库
时间: 2023-07-08 08:10:35 浏览: 325
在CLion中连接Winsock库,需要在CMakeLists.txt文件中添加相关的链接选项。具体步骤如下:
1. 在CMakeLists.txt中添加以下代码:
```
# Windows平台下链接Winsock库
if(WIN32)
target_link_libraries(your_project_name wsock32 ws2_32)
endif()
```
其中,`your_project_name`是你项目的名称,需要修改为实际的项目名称。
2. 重新加载CMakeLists.txt文件,使其生效。
3. 编译并链接你的项目,即可使用Winsock库中的函数。
需要注意的是,Winsock库只在Windows平台下可用,如果你要在其他平台上运行你的程序,需要使用其他网络库。
相关问题
clion连接gitee仓库上传代码
CLion 是 JetBrains 公司开发的一款强大的 C/C++ 集成开发环境 (IDE),它提供了方便的 Git 集成,使得与 Gitee 仓库的交互变得简单。以下是使用 CLion 连接 Gitee 仓库并上传代码的基本步骤:
1. **设置 Git**:
- 打开 CLion,点击左上角的 "VCS"(版本控制系统),然后选择 "Git"。
- 点击 "Repository" -> "Add",或在 "Repository" 选项卡下,点击 "+" 添加新的 Git 仓库。
2. **配置克隆地址**:
在弹出的 "Add Git Repository" 对话框中,输入你的 Gitee 仓库地址(通常格式为 `https://gitee.com/username/repository.git`)。
3. **克隆仓库**:
确认地址无误后,点击 "Clone",CLion 将下载仓库的副本到本地。
4. **关联本地项目**:
如果你的本地项目已经存在,可以选择将 Gitee 仓库关联到这个项目上。如果新建项目,可以直接在 "Welcome to CLion" 页面创建一个基于 Git 的新项目。
5. **提交代码**:
编辑代码后,选中需要提交的部分,点击 "Commit",添加提交信息和可能的修改标签。
6. **推送至 Gitee**:
在 "Changes" 栏目中,点击右上角的 "Push" 或 "Commit & Push",输入 Gitee 登录凭证(如果你之前已经设置了 SSH 钥匙,那么这里会自动推送到你的仓库)。
相关问题--
1. 如何在 CLion 中查看和管理远程分支?
2. 如何在 CLion 中使用 SSH 密钥免密登录 Gitee?
3. 如果在推送过程中遇到权限问题,如何解决?
clion连接虚拟机
很抱歉,我没有找到关于CLion连接虚拟机的引用内容。但是一般来说,要将CLion连接到虚拟机,你需要执行以下几个步骤:
1. 在虚拟机上安装并启动SSH服务,确保你可以通过SSH连接到虚拟机。
2. 在本地生成SSH密钥,可以使用命令"ssh-keygen"生成密钥对。
3. 将你的公钥添加到虚拟机的"~/.ssh/authorized_keys"文件中,这样你就可以通过SSH免密连接到虚拟机了。
4. 在CLion中配置SSH远程开发环境,输入你的虚拟机的主机名、用户名和密码,并选择SSH密钥的私钥文件。
5. 连接到虚拟机后,你就可以在CLion中进行开发工作了。
请注意,这只是一个概述步骤,具体的操作步骤可能会因为不同的操作系统或配置而有所不同。你可以参考CLion的官方文档或者搜索相关教程,以获取更详细的指导。
阅读全文